Key Features of Patient Scheduling Software
Real-time appointment booking
This live, always-up-to-date appointment grid lets patients self-schedule 24/7 and staff book effortlessly. More precisely, it provides:
- Instant availability lookup with no double-booking;
- Configurable visit types, duration, and equipment needs;
- Smart rules (buffer times, same-day cutoff, etc.).
Multi-location and multi-provider scheduling
It is a kind of centralized dashboard that can juggle multiple clinics, departments, and provider calendars in one view. This feature offers:
- Color-coded or filtering by location or provider;
- Role-based access so each team sees only what they need;
- Time-zone awareness for cross-state or international practices.
Two-way calendar sync
This critical integration ensures seamless data flow between the patient scheduling software and external calendars commonly used by providers. It’s “two-way” because it features:
- Real-time push and pull of events to eliminate double data entry;
- Customizable sync frequency and conflict rules;
- “Busy block” logic to prevent overlaps with personal events or holidays.
Waitlist management and rebooking
This feature allows patients to register their interest in getting earlier or preferred medical appointment slots that are currently unavailable. When a cancellation occurs, the system can:
- Auto-populate waitlists by visit type, provider, or priority;
- Send rule-based notifications (SMS/email) when a slot opens;
- Self-serve rebooking links for patients.
Telemedicine session scheduling
A built-in or integratable video visit module allows you to schedule and manage virtual consultations alongside in-person medical appointments. Key functionalities include:
- Patients choose “in-person” or “virtual” during booking;
- Automatic generation of secure video links and visit instructions;
- Integrated consent and e-payment collection.
Insurance and eligibility verification
Such functionality checks a patient’s insurance coverage and eligibility before or during appointment booking. It connects with insurance databases for:
- Real-time electronic data interchange during booking;
- Flagging of coverage gaps or prior-authorization requirements;
- Optional automated re-verification 24–48 hours before the visit.
Analytics and no-show reports
You can turn scheduling data into actionable insights on clinic performance and operational efficiency. The system analyzes key metrics to generate:
- Interactive dashboards for wait times, provider load balance;
- No-show and late-cancel heat maps by day/time/patient segment;
- Revenue leakage and recovered revenue metrics.
Automated reminders and notifications
This feature is a cornerstone for reducing no-show rates and improving patient attendance. Key aspects include:
- SMS, email, voice, and push options with customizable forms;
- Two-way messaging, so patients can confirm or cancel visits;
- Language localization and compliant formats.
Patient Scheduling Software for Every Healthcare Sector
We provide tailored solutions for diverse medical fields
General hospitals and specialty clinics
Large hospitals and specialty clinics manage high patient volumes, complex workflows, and multidisciplinary teams.
Medical appointment scheduling software streamlines coordination between departments, for example surgery, cardiology, and oncology; optimizes operating room usage; and reduces wait times.
Here, features such as resource allocation, EHR integration, and AI-driven slot booking help balance workloads for specialists and ensure timely care for critical cases.
Primary care and family medicine
Primary care providers rely on scheduling tools to manage routine checkups, chronic disease follow-ups, and acute visits.
Software automates reminders for annual exams, immunizations, and screenings and improves preventive-care adherence.
Here, for instance, tools such as waitlist management and same-day appointment slots will help you accommodate urgent needs, while referral tracking simplifies coordination with specialists.
Integration with patient portals also empowers families to self-schedule.
Diagnostic labs and imaging centers
Time-sensitive procedures such as blood tests, MRIs, and CT scans require precise slot management.
Appointment scheduling software prevents overcrowding, ensures efficient use of costly equipment, and syncs with lab information systems (LIS) to track results.
Patients receive automated reminders and can book specific time windows, reducing no-shows.
Some platforms also enable direct referrals from physicians, accelerating turnaround for diagnoses.
Dentistry and orthodontics
Dental practices benefit from software that allocates chairside time blocks for cleanings, fillings, and orthodontic adjustments.
Recurring appointment features support biannual checkups, while SMS/email reminders curb no-shows.
Advanced systems can handle complex treatment plans like Invisalign, track insurance claims, and integrate with practice management tools for seamless billing.
Pediatric dentists can also use family-friendly booking interfaces to manage multiple children’s appointments.
Mental and behavioral health clinics
Therapists and psychiatrists require secure, discreet scheduling with HIPAA-compliant platforms. Features like encrypted messaging, telehealth integration, and flexible rescheduling accommodate sensitive patient needs.
Software tracks session progress, authorizes insurance claims, and flags gaps in care plans.
For group therapy, it simplifies cohort management and ensures privacy for vulnerable populations.
Pediatrics
Pediatric clinics cater to families with tools like online portals for booking well-child visits, sports physicals, and vaccination appointments.
Automated alerts remind parents of upcoming milestones. Scheduling systems also link family accounts for siblings, integrate with school health portals, and prioritize urgent cases like fever or injury.
Gamified check-in processes enhance child-friendly experiences.
5 Steps of Medical Scheduling Software Development
-
Discovery and requirement analysis
Our development of medical scheduling software begins with a discovery and requirement analysis, where our team gathers client input, maps clinical workflows, outlines feature sets and identifies regulatory and interoperability needs. -
UX/UI design and prototyping
Next, our designers craft wireframes and interactive mockups to validate user journeys, solicit feedback, and iterate until the interface aligns with both patient and provider expectations. -
Core development and integration
Following design approval, we enter the core development and integration stage, where we build out the back-end architecture, database models, appointment logic and APIs to connect with EHR systems, billing platforms and notification services. -
QA testing and compliance validation
Once the system’s in place, we proceed to quality assurance services and compliance validation, rigorously testing the software for bugs and usability issues, and ensuring it complies with healthcare regulations such as HIPAA/GDPR. -
Deployment and post-launch support
The last phase involves launching the software, monitoring its performance, and providing ongoing support and updates to address any issues and incorporate user feedback. This will ensure long-term success and user satisfaction.
